In an important weather advisory, Met Éireann has announced a Status Yellow rain warning affecting five counties across Ireland. This alert comes as the national meteorological service predicts a spell of significantly wetter-than-average conditions in the days ahead. Residents of the impacted areas are urged to stay informed and prepared for potential disruptions.
Counties Under Warning
The counties currently under the Status Yellow rain warning include:

- County Kerry
- County Clare
- County Limerick
- County Cork
- County Tipperary
These regions are expected to experience heavy rainfall, which may lead to localized flooding and travel disruptions.

What to Expect
The predicted weather pattern is expected to bring:
- Heavy Rain: Persistent and heavy rainfall is anticipated, leading to saturated ground conditions.
- Localized Flooding: There is a risk of localized flooding in vulnerable areas.
- Travel Disruptions: Motorists should exercise caution as road conditions may deteriorate.
Residents are encouraged to monitor updated forecasts and heed any safety warnings issued by local authorities.

Precautionary Measures
In light of the weather warning, residents in the affected counties should consider taking the following precautionary measures:
- Stay informed by checking local weather updates and alerts from Met Éireann.
- Prepare an emergency kit that includes essentials such as food, water, medications, and flashlights.
- Secure any loose items outdoors that could be affected by strong winds and heavy rain.
- Avoid unnecessary travel during peak rainfall periods to ensure personal safety.
